When a candidate starts an exam on Vexalite, their session enters the proctoring queue automatically. Sessions are assigned to the first available proctor in round-robin order; you cannot pick specific exams. If you're idle for more than ten minutes, the queue marks you inactive and skips you until you re-confirm availability. Escalations (suspected violations) jump to the front and ping the shift lead. The full queue rules, including break policies, are documented on the internal page below.

wiki page, bawig-yawep: https://jenkins.nelvrotech.local/ticket/build/projects/view/view/pages/view/a285c2b5588ad4f337d9b5f2

Ticket #2209 — Lost Badge Procedure, Quillhaven Office

Quick reminder for team assistants: if someone on your floor loses their badge, log it here straight away so we can deactivate it. Don't lend out your own badge in the meantime — instead, send them to the security hatch on level 1. They'll get a temporary pass after giving the standby code, which is the following.

staff pass of yahag-tawep = bdg-MQQCS-7

## Env Vars: Banner Rollout

Quick notes for the Driftwell consent banner launch. Config lives in `banner.env`: `ROLLOUT_PERCENT=25`, `BANNER_LOCALE=default`, `LOG_CONSENT_EVENTS=true`. Nothing spicy there.

Consent receipts get pushed to the Quillbox audit service, which wants an auth token per environment. Drop that token onto the line right after LOG_CONSENT_EVENTS.

sealed setting: VAULT_KEY3=6bd

Minutes — Management Meeting, Vexlor Industries

Attendees agreed to a write-down of aging stock at the Draymoor warehouse, chiefly the Corvex-3 fittings line. Finance confirmed the adjustment will post this quarter. Marta Delven will brief auditors; operations will clear shelf space by month-end. For the incoming director: disposal options are still open. The confidential note on forward plans follows below.

internal memo for kajef-bagaf: Silionax Freight is in early talks to buy Silathax Freight for about $30.4 million. The Aldael launch date is January 3, and nothing goes to the press before then.